There is provided a vehicular visual recognition device including: an imaging section that is provided at a rear of a vehicle and that captures images rearward of a vehicle; a display section that displays an image captured by the imaging section; an optical mirror that is provided at a display face side of the display section, that transmits the captured image being displayed when the display section is in a display state, and that reflects light from rearward of the vehicle when the display section is in a non-display state; and a controller that controls the display section so as to switch the display state of the display section in accordance with a predetermined signal.
